Whilst all the focus this week has been on the return of ratings for 2o08 tomorrow night Channel Seven's second channel, 7HD launches The NightCap.
Headed by sports anchor Matthew White along with Jessica Rowe and Paul Murray, the show will air each Tuesday and Thursday at 10.30PM.

The panel will discuss the news, views along with a blues according to the commercial which not only features Jessia Rowe's laugh but also rotating fourth panelist, former Big Brother contestant Zach Douglas and new Seven weather-turned-wonder girl Monique Wright.

It's a good gamble for Seven's Superman Adam Boland who is the brain child of the show and judging by his previous success with Sunrise and The Morning Show his stamp of approval is a major plus for the series.

As I stated in an earlier post about the summer merry-go-round when presenters fill in for regular hosts, something usually comes good of it and new talent emerges. For Matthew White he has been typecast as the sports anchor for Seven as he moves after a successful stint filling in for David Koch on Sunrise and Chris Bath on Sydney's Weekend News over Summer into the hosting chair of The NightCap, diversifying his talents and broadening his portfolio.

From early mornings to late nights and 'bonings' Jessica Rowe provides experience for the show while Paul Murray has held his own on Triple M and previously NOVA FM before joining The Shebang breakfast show in Syndey on Triple M.

The NightCap is live and another attempt at our own late-night chat show that reviews the news, in the same mould of The Late Show and The Tonight Show. The only dissapointment is the show is on 7HD which may restrict potential audiences and the network is not prepared to gamble with the show on the main channel.

Nevertheless, HD may prove to be a good practice run or launching pad for a host of new Australian series that may otherwise not get picked up and if they work, they may be moved to the main channel. Andrew O'Keefe can be thankful for that after pitching his own night show to executives, the plan was shelved but with a new HD Channel, Channel Seven will gamble with his attempt in 2008.
